Directions and Parking
The Carpenter Center is located at 6200 E. Atherton St., Long Beach, CA 90815. Paid parking is available in Lot G12 in front of the theater.

Option 2: Pay for parking at a Pay Station
Two parking pay stations are located on the pavilion in front of the Carpenter Center.
- Only Mastercard and VISA are accepted (not Discover or American Express)
- The pay stations are cashless—no cash is accepted
- Your license plate number is required
- For assistance, please see an attendant in the parking lot
Directions
From 405 Los Angeles
Take the 405-Fwy South to the Palo Verde exit. Turn RIGHT onto southbound Palo Verde. Pass Stearns and turn RIGHT on Atherton St. Take the 1st left onto campus into Parking Lot G12.
From 405 Orange County
Take the 405-Fwy North to the Palo Verde exit. Turn LEFT onto southbound Palo Verde. Pass Stearns and turn RIGHT on Atherton St. Take the 1st left onto campus into Parking Lot G12.
From 605 FWY
Take the 605-Fwy South to the 405-Fwy North. Take the Palo Verde exit. Turn LEFT onto southbound Palo Verde. Pass Stearns and turn RIGHT on Atherton St. Take the 1st left onto campus into Parking Lot G12.
From 22 FWY
Take the 22-Fwy West to 405 North to the Palo Verde exit. Turn LEFT onto southbound Palo Verde. Pass Stearns and turn RIGHT on Atherton St. Take the 1st left onto campus into Parking Lot G12.
Additional Parking
Convenient parking is also available in the Palo Verde North Parking Structure. An ADA sidewalk offers a direct path of travel from the elevators of the Palos Verdes North Parking Structure to the CPAC entrance.
